Refrigerator Capacity

The capacity of a refrigerator is measured in cubic feet and determines how much food it can hold. Consider your household size, cooking habits, and storage requirements when selecting the right capacity. Small households may opt for refrigerators with 10-15 cubic feet, while larger families might need 20-25 cubic feet or more.

The Energy Star Certification: A Seal of Approval

Look for the Energy Star certification when shopping for a new refrigerator. This prestigious label indicates that the appliance meets stringent energy-saving standards set by the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A). Energy Star-certified refrigerators typically use 15% less energy than standard models, resulting in lower utility bills and a reduced environmental impact.

The EPA Energy Guide Label: Deciphering Energy Consumption

The EPA Energy Guide label is an invaluable tool for comparing the energy efficiency of different refrigerator models. It provides clear and concise information about the appliance’s annual energy consumption in kilowatt-hours (kWh). By studying this label, you can make an informed decision based on the specific energy needs of your household.

Remember that refrigerators with larger capacities and features such as ice makers and water dispensers generally consume more energy. Consider your actual needs and lifestyle to find the right balance between size and energy consumption.
